WATCH: Pupils, driver escape fiery PMB crash
Updated | By Sandile Bhengu
A group of pupils and their driver had a narrow escape after the vehicle they were in burst into flames in Pietermaritzburg.
Paramedics say the car caught alight at the intersection of Richmond and Alexandra roads on Wednesday afternoon.
It rolled across the road and into a petrol station before coming to a halt against a safety bumper.
KwaZulu Private Ambulance Services' Craig Botha says the driver and the children were all unharmed.
He says a petrol attendant suffered smoke inhalation while trying to help.
"Fire and rescue service were on scene and they extinguished the fire before it could spread any further.
"Paramedics assessed the scene and found that one patient sustained minor injuries and was treated on scene before being transported to hospital."
